Happy Fourth of July!


Fourth of July is a big day in Juneau. The whole population of 30,000 people or so come to downtown Juneau to watch the fireworks which are on the night of the 3rd/4th, unlike everywhere else in the USA. A big group of us gathered at Brian's mom's house to watch the fireworks from her porch. Only one small cruise ship in town that night.

It was a pretty decent show, lasted about 30 minutes.

The day of the fourth is also a big deal, the only traffic problem I'll ever see in Juneau is this day, it took us about ten minutes to pull out of a parking lot after the parade. This picture is the Filipino group dancing and representing. They had great outfits!
